Hopefully Pavel (LED subsystem maintainer) will comment soon-ish.

My comments:

a. This patch would be the right thing to do if your large patch had already been
applied (merged) somewhere, but AFAIK it hasn't been. So:

b. IMO you should resend your entire patch set with this fix included.
Send it as "v2" (version 2) and explain the changes in it since your
original patch (which was v1). This v2 explanation should be below the
"---" line in the patch. (See Documentation/process/submitting-patches.rst
for more info -- or ask for more info/help.)

c. For your follow-up patch to include/media/v4l2-flash-led-class.h, which was:

-led_brightness;
+typedef u8 led_brightness;

I would just add this to include/media/v4l2-flash-led-class.h:

#include <linux/leds.h>

That way, in a few years, when the type of led_brightness changes again,
someone won't have to remember to search for other typedefs of it and
update them also. Or maybe they will do that after a bug happens and
someone notices it.

(Note that I am just trying to help. Pavel has more of a final
say-so about this.)
